Pikes Peak

Sam, Nathan, and Chris are in town, so up Pikes Peak we went, by car (the cog railway is closed indefinitely). Close to the entire time it "graupeled" on the summit. Graupeling is something between snowing and hailing, according to the ranger. I asked if the railway shutdown caused an increase in the road access traffic. The answer was, "not really." I'm thinking the food/retail service at the summit is what's suffering if the railway attendance there is not being replaced by roadway traffic. All the photos are here.
